To find the H.C.F. (Highest Common Factor) of the numbers 54, 144, and 210 using the division method, we can follow these steps: ### Step 1: Find HCF of the first two numbers (54 and 144) 1. **Divide the larger number by the smaller number**: - Divide 144 by 54. - 144 ÷ 54 = 2 (remainder 36). - Calculation: 144 - (54 × 2) = 144 - 108 = 36. 2. **Now, divide the previous divisor (54) by the remainder (36)**: - 54 ÷ 36 = 1 (remainder 18). - Calculation: 54 - (36 × 1) = 54 - 36 = 18. 3. **Now, divide the previous divisor (36) by the new remainder (18)**: - 36 ÷ 18 = 2 (remainder 0). - Calculation: 36 - (18 × 2) = 36 - 36 = 0. Since the remainder is now 0, the last non-zero remainder is the HCF of 54 and 144, which is **18**. ### Step 2: Find HCF of the result (18) with the third number (210) 1. **Now, divide 210 by the HCF found (18)**: - 210 ÷ 18 = 11 (remainder 12). - Calculation: 210 - (18 × 11) = 210 - 198 = 12. 2. **Now, divide the previous divisor (18) by the remainder (12)**: - 18 ÷ 12 = 1 (remainder 6). - Calculation: 18 - (12 × 1) = 18 - 12 = 6. 3. **Now, divide the previous divisor (12) by the new remainder (6)**: - 12 ÷ 6 = 2 (remainder 0). - Calculation: 12 - (6 × 2) = 12 - 12 = 0. Since the remainder is now 0, the last non-zero remainder is the HCF of 18 and 210, which is **6**. ### Conclusion Thus, the H.C.F. of 54, 144, and 210 is **6**. ---
